How they compare
Austria currently reports 36,745 kg against 35,505 kg in Lesotho, a difference of 1,240 kg.
The two have swapped places 3 times across 58 shared years of data; in 1961 it was Lesotho ahead.
Austria ranks 142nd and Lesotho ranks 144th of 193 countries.
Across the 7 decades both report, Austria averaged higher in 1 and Lesotho in 6.

About this data
The Livestock Manure domain of FAOSTAT contains estimates of nitrogen (N) inputs to agricultural soils from livestock manure. Data on the N losses to air and water are also disseminated. These estimates are compiled using official FAOSTAT statistics of animal stocks and by applying the internationally approved Guidelines of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C). Data are available by country, with global coverage and updated annually.The following elements are disseminated: 1) Stocks; 2) Amount excreted in manure (N content); 3) Manure left on pasture (N content); 4) Manure left on pasture that volatilises (N content); 5) Manure left on pasture that leaches (N content); 6) Manure treated (N content); 7) Losses from manure treated (N content); 8) Manure applied to soils (N content); 9) Manure applied to soils that volatilises (N content); 10) Manure applied to soils that leaches (N content).
